Military Recruitment Tactics - Are We Dealing With Corporate Criminal Liability?

The tactics of military recruiters have been making the news lately. (e.g. here)  CBS, New York Times, and other media are recently reporting about tactics that may reach the level of falsification of documents. 

The question here is whether this needs to be investigated  -- the way white collar investigations are usually conducted. Are higher ups in the chain of command putting pressure on individuals to commit these acts?  And what kind of corporate compliance program does the military have?  Should military CEOS be held liable?  Where is Spitzer when you need him!
